Best Buy

Best Buy is the place to go to buy electronics, appliances or mobile phones. The company's headquarters is in Richfield, Minnesota and operates stores across the United States and Canada. The retailer sells its merchandise both online and by home delivery. A wide range of products are available with professional delivery teams and shopping online Sites services like setup and haul-away. Customers can also avail of special finance options for eligible purchases.

Richard Schulze, the founder of Schulze's, launched a new concept in 1989 that was dubbed "Concept II". The new stores were well-stocked showrooms, and an emphasis on technology-related products, rather than traditional furniture and appliances, and commission-free staff. The move was not without controversy. Some suppliers, including Maytag, Whirlpool, and Sony were dissatisfied with the commission-free environment. Profits at Best Buy increased rapidly due to the rising popularity of digital products.

Nasty Gal

The story of Nasty Gal is an illustration of how a startup can be a success and even a failure. The online shopping uk retailer, which was established in 2006, has sold more than $100 million worth of clothes and accessories in the year prior. However, it has recently filed for bankruptcy. Analysts believe that the company's inability retain customers is the root of the company's problems.

Sophia Amoruso founded Nasty Gal in 2002 as an eBay vintage shop at the age of 22 years old. She was a dropout from community college at the time. She lived in the house of her stepmother and inspected student IDs at an art school. She earned $13 per hour. Her edgy style and no-nonsense attitude attracted young women. She turned her shop into an online brand that was popular among twenty-somethings.

In its early years, Nasty Gal relied heavily on heavy advertising and marketing. This strategy is a good one to consider in the long time however, it only works in the event that you can convert first-time buyers into long-term customers. The company eventually ran out of money and was suffering from what is known as a leaky-bucket situation.

In the highly competitive fashion industry, companies must be able to move products at a speed that is sufficient to make a profit. However, according to Siegel, Nasty Gal's mostly young employees were focused on the creative side instead of the financial aspect. This put a strain on the business without increasing sales. The company's decision to open two stores in Shepherdsville, Kentucky, also drained its resources without increasing profits. These actions contributed to the financial demise of the company due to the loss of its cash flow. Since then, the company has filed for bankruptcy. It was purchased by Boohoo, an British company.

The Frankie Shop

The Frankie Shop, in the age of influencers, has managed to stand out among its multi-brand competitors because it has a personal relationship with fashion. The founder of the brand, native Francaise-turned-New Yorker Gaelle Drevet, aimed to help women like her who weren't averse to the fashion codes and cuts of the majority of clothing designed for them. She also wanted to create a sense of community that encouraged confidence in oneself and authenticity.

Drevet launched her first boutique in New York Lower East Side in 2014. Two years later, she launched her e-commerce website. The brand has since expanded its reach across the Atlantic to Paris and now has two brick and mortar stores and one online. The store stocks the entire label and various other brands that have become cult favorite.

The brand's most iconic pieces are its oversized silhouettes, pared-back basics and neutral color palette. Luxe details also feature prominently. The brand's blazers remain to be the most popular and include padded muscle tees and boyfriend blazers. The label's pleated trousers, shopping online sites Oxford shirts, and large coats also remain popular.

The brand is also famous for carrying emerging brands that become cult such as Ganni, Walk of Shame and the current vegan leather darling Nanushka. It is well-known for identifying trends before they become mainstream. Its editors are always searching for the next big trend.

Drevet's approach has placed The Frankie Shop as an alternative to fast-fashion stores, which have had a tough time in recent months amid an overcrowded and saturated market. Unlike many multi-brand retail platforms that offer both their own and third-party collections The Frankie Shop is able to keep its curated ethos due to a low proportion of owned-brand items to wholesale. The strategy has been a success for The brand and has led to its influencer following of more than 1.3 million people on Instagram.
